Zum Hauptinhalt springen

Die Bedeutung von Eulers Kreisen in der Informatik - vom mathematischen Konzept bis hin zu praktischen Anwendungen

Euler-Kreise – dies ist eines der wichtigsten Konzepte auf dem Gebiet der Informatik, das bei der Lösung verschiedener Probleme weit verbreitet ist. Die Essenz von Euler-Kreisen besteht darin, eine Vielzahl von Elementen mithilfe eines Diagramms darzustellen, das aus sich schneidenden Kreisen besteht. Dieser innovative Ansatz ermöglicht es Ihnen, ihre Beziehung zu beschreiben und Elementgruppen zu visualisieren, was die Analyse von Daten und die Suche nach Lösungen erleichtert.

Mit Eulers Kreisen können Sie eine Vielzahl von Aufgaben lösen, von der Klassifizierung großer Datenmengen über die Komponentenanalyse bis hin zur Organisation und Systematisierung von Daten. Durch die einfache und übersichtliche Darstellung sind Eulers Kreise zu einem unverzichtbaren Werkzeug für die Arbeit mit großen Mengen an Informationen und die Erforschung komplexer Systeme geworden.

Eine der Hauptanwendungen von Euler-Kreisen ist die Datenanalyse. Sie ermöglichen es, die untersuchten Daten zu klassifizieren, ihre Beziehung und den Grad der Schnittmenge zu bestimmen. Auf diese Weise wird es möglich, Hauptgruppen, Untergruppen und Subsysteme zu identifizieren, was die Analyse und Entscheidungsfindung erheblich vereinfacht.

Was sind Eulers Kreise in der Informatik?

Euler-Kreise können in vielen Bereichen der Informatik nützlich sein, wie Datenanalyse, Datenbanken, grafische Darstellung, Biologie, Soziologie usw. Mit Euler-Kreisen können komplexe Beziehungen und Beziehungen zwischen verschiedenen Datenelementen visualisiert werden.

Die Grundidee von Eulers Kreisen besteht darin, jede Menge als einen separaten Kreis darzustellen, wobei die Größe des Kreises proportional zur Anzahl der Elemente in der Menge ist. Wenn sich die Kreise schneiden, werden die Bereiche abgerufen, die den sich schneidenden Elementen zwischen den Mengen entsprechen.

Euler-Kreise können mit HTML-Code dargestellt werden, wobei Tabellen verwendet werden, um Kreise und Zellen zur Darstellung von Schnittpunkten zu erstellen. Mit dieser Ansicht können Sie die Größe und Farben der Kreise leicht anpassen und Beschriftungen und zusätzliche Informationen hinzufügen.

Satz 1Satz 2Satz 3
Satz 1501030
Satz 2 2040
Satz 3 15

Im obigen Beispiel stellt jede Zelle in der Tabelle einen Schnittpunkt von zwei Mengen dar, und die Zahlen innerhalb der Zellen geben die Anzahl der Elemente an, die zu diesen Schnittpunkten gehören.

Daher sind Eulers Kreise in der Informatik eine effektive Möglichkeit, komplexe Beziehungen zwischen Datensätzen zu visualisieren und zu analysieren, die bei der Identifizierung von Mustern, Ähnlichkeiten und Unterschieden zwischen Elementen helfen.

Zweck und Anwendung von Euler-Kreisen in der Informatik

Euler-Kreise oder Euler-Diagramme sind eine grafische Darstellung von Mengen und ihren Beziehungen. Sie sind nach Leonard Euler benannt, einem Schweizer Mathematiker, der diese Methode zum ersten Mal verwendete, um logische und mathematische Beziehungen visuell darzustellen.

In der Informatik werden Euler-Kreise häufig zur Analyse und Visualisierung von Daten verwendet. Sie ermöglichen es Ihnen, die Schnittpunkte und Unterschiede zwischen Elementgruppen deutlich zu erkennen. Euler-Kreise sind besonders nützlich bei der Arbeit mit großen Datensätzen, wenn es wichtig ist, Informationen zusammenzufassen und grundlegende Muster hervorzuheben.

Die Anwendung von Eulers Kreisen in der Informatik umfasst:

1. Analyse des AnteilsMit Euler-Kreisen können Sie den Anteil jeder Elementgruppe relativ zur Gesamtzahl bestimmen. Dies ist nützlich bei der Analyse von Statistiken und Verteilungen.
2. Identifizieren von SchnittpunktenEulers Kreise ermöglichen es Ihnen, sich schnell kreuzende Gruppen zu identifizieren. Dies ist besonders nützlich, wenn Sie Daten mit mehreren Kategorien analysieren oder verschiedene Aspekte vergleichen.
3. Visualisieren von BeziehungenEulers Kreise helfen dabei, die Beziehungen zwischen verschiedenen Gruppen von Elementen zu veranschaulichen. Sie können helfen, hierarchische Strukturen, Proportionen und Abhängigkeiten zu visualisieren.
4. EntscheidungsfindungEulers Kreise helfen dabei, logische Entscheidungen basierend auf der visuellen Auswertung der Daten zu treffen. Sie ermöglichen es Ihnen, die Hauptfaktoren zu identifizieren, die ein Problem oder eine Aufgabe beeinflussen.

Euler-Kreis-Suchalgorithmen

Es gibt mehrere Algorithmen, mit denen Sie die Kreise von Euler in einem Diagramm finden können. Betrachten wir einige von ihnen:

AlgorithmusDie Beschreibung
Fleury-AlgorithmusDieser Algorithmus basiert auf der Suche nach einem Euler-Pfad in einem nicht orientierten Diagramm. Es ermöglicht Ihnen, Euler-Kreise in einem Diagramm zu finden, ohne "Brücken" - Kanten, die die einzigen in ihren Konnektivitätskomponenten sind. Der Fleury-Algorithmus arbeitet mit einer Zeitkomplexität von O(V^3), wobei V die Anzahl der Scheitelpunkte im Diagramm ist.
Der Hierolder-Reischel-AlgorithmusDieser Algorithmus, auch bekannt als "Schnitt- und Bündelalgorithmus", basiert auf der Suche nach einer maximalen Paarungskraft und dem anschließenden Versuch, in dieser Paarungsweise Wege mit ungerader Länge zu finden. Wenn ein solcher Pfad gefunden wird, werden die Eckpunkte, die diesen Pfad bilden, kombiniert, was zur Bildung eines Kreises führt. Der Hierolder-Rachel-Algorithmus arbeitet mit der Zeitkomplexität O(EV), wobei E die Anzahl der Kanten in einem Diagramm ist.
Demui-Lehman-Dumer-AlgorithmusDieser Algorithmus basiert auch auf der Suche nach einem Euler-Pfad in einem nicht orientierten Diagramm, erlaubt jedoch das Vorhandensein von "Brücken". Der Demui-Lehman-Dumer-Algorithmus arbeitet mit der zeitlichen Komplexität O(V+E) und ist damit einer der effizientesten Kreis-Suchalgorithmen von Euler.

Die Wahl des Algorithmus hängt von den Anforderungen der jeweiligen Aufgabe sowie von der Größe und den Eigenschaften des Graphen ab. Es ist wichtig zu berücksichtigen, dass eine falsche Anwendung des Algorithmus zu falschen Ergebnissen führen kann oder das Programm sogar schleifen kann.

Beispiel für die Verwendung von Euler-Kreisen in Computernetzwerken

Angenommen, wir haben ein Computernetzwerk, das aus mehreren Geräten besteht, z. B. Servern, Routern und Switches. Unsere Aufgabe ist es zu bestimmen, welche Geräte für die Kommunikation im Netzwerk entscheidend sind.

Dazu können wir Euler-Kreise erstellen, in denen jedes Gerät durch einen separaten Kreis dargestellt wird und die Verbindungen zwischen den Geräten die Segmente sind, die diese Kreise verbinden. Jedes Segment entspricht einer Netzwerkverbindung zwischen den beiden Geräten.

Nachdem wir Euler-Kreise erstellt haben, können wir deren Struktur analysieren und feststellen, welche Geräte die meisten Verbindungen zu anderen Geräten haben. Solche Geräte gelten als Schlüssel für das Funktionieren des Netzwerks, da sich ihr Ausfall auf die Leistung anderer Geräte auswirken kann.

Das GerätAnzahl der Verknüpfungen
Server 110
Router 18
Schalter 15

Die obige Tabelle zeigt ein Beispiel für die Ergebnisse der Euler-Kreisanalyse für unser Computernetzwerk. Wir sehen, dass Server 1 das Gerät mit der höchsten Anzahl von Verbindungen ist (10), was es zum Schlüssel für das Netzwerk macht. Router 1 hat 8 Verbindungen und Switch 1 hat 5 Verbindungen.

Die Verwendung von Euler-Kreisen ermöglicht es uns, die Struktur und Hierarchie des Netzwerks besser zu verstehen und die wichtigsten Knoten zu identifizieren. Dies ist nützlich bei der Planung und Optimierung von Computernetzwerken sowie bei der Suche nach Ursachen für Netzwerkausfälle oder -überlastungen.

Aufgaben, die mit Euler-Kreisen in der Programmierung gelöst werden

1. Definiert Schnittpunkte zwischen vielen Elementen. Mit Euler-Kreisen können Sie leicht feststellen, ob zwischen zwei oder mehr Sätzen gemeinsame Elemente vorhanden sind. Jeder Kreis stellt eine Vielzahl von Elementen dar, und die Schnittpunkte werden durch den Schnittpunkt von Kreisen bezeichnet. Auf diese Weise können Sie schnell feststellen, ob es mindestens ein Element gibt, das in allen Mengen vorhanden ist, oder herausfinden, welche Elemente für jede Menge einzigartig sind.

2. Datenanalyse und Strukturierung von Informationen. Euler-Kreise werden häufig verwendet, um Daten zu klassifizieren und Informationen zu strukturieren. Sie ermöglichen es Ihnen, ein Diagramm der Beziehungen zwischen verschiedenen Elementkategorien visuell darzustellen. In der Analyse von sozialen Medien können beispielsweise Euler-Kreise verwendet werden, um die Beziehungen zwischen Benutzergruppen oder Interessen darzustellen.

3. Definiert den Bereich der Zugehörigkeit zu Elementen. Mit Euler-Kreisen können Sie bestimmen, zu welchem Bereich ein Element gehört, wenn mehrere Kriteriensätze oder Klassifizierungen vorhanden sind. Jeder Kreis stellt ein separates Kriterium oder eine Klassifizierung dar, und die gemeinsamen Elemente werden durch den Schnittpunkt der Kreise angegeben. Auf diese Weise können Sie anhand ihrer Klassifizierungen schnell feststellen, in welchem oder in welchem Bereich ein Element gehört.

Euler-Kreise bieten eine bequeme Möglichkeit, Daten zu visualisieren und zu analysieren, sodass Sie komplexe Beziehungen und Beziehungen visuell darstellen können. Ihre Verwendung in der Programmierung trägt zu einer effizienteren Lösung von Problemen bei, die mit der Klassifizierung, Analyse und Strukturierung von Informationen verbunden sind.

Eulers Kreise in Graphentheorie und Geometrie

Mit Euler-Kreisen können Sie die Übereinstimmung und den Schnittpunkt verschiedener Formen festlegen, Elemente mit gemeinsamen Eigenschaften definieren und diese Informationen verwenden, um zusätzliche Algorithmen oder Beweise zu erstellen.

In der Graphentheorie werden Euler-Kreise verwendet, um die Konnektivität von Komponenten eines Graphen zu analysieren und die Merkmale seiner Struktur zu identifizieren. Sie ermöglichen es Ihnen zu bestimmen, ob Euler-Pfade oder Schleifen in einem Diagramm vorhanden sind, und wenn ja, sie zu finden. Außerdem können Euler-Kreise verwendet werden, um den minimalen Kernbaum zu finden oder die Anzahl der verbundenen Komponenten in einem Diagramm zu bestimmen.

In der Geometrie werden Euler-Kreise verwendet, um die Schnittpunkte von Mengen und Formen zu analysieren. Sie ermöglichen es Ihnen, Bereiche zu finden, die nur zu einer oder mehreren Formen gehören, und Bereiche zu identifizieren, die von keiner Form abgedeckt sind.

Die Besonderheit von Euler-Kreisen ist ihre Vielseitigkeit und Anwendbarkeit in verschiedenen Bereichen. Sie können für Computer Vision, Bildverarbeitung, Optimierung der Position von Objekten und andere Anwendungen verwendet werden, bei denen räumliche Daten analysiert werden müssen.

Die wichtigsten Eigenschaften und Eigenschaften von Euler-Kreisen

EigenschaftDie Beschreibung
Die ultimative MengeDer Eulerkreis stellt eine endliche Menge von Elementen dar, die eine geschlossene Form bilden
EinzigkeitDer Eulerkreis ist ein einzigartiges Element, das durch seine Koordinaten und seinen Radius identifiziert werden kann
KreuzungEuler-Kreise können gemeinsame Schnittpunkte haben, sodass Sie sie gruppieren und gemeinsame Merkmale und Eigenschaften hervorheben können
EinschaltenEin Euler-Kreis kann andere Mengen oder Elemente enthalten, sodass Sie komplexe Datenstrukturen und Hierarchien darstellen können
IntersektionEuler-Kreise können sich mit anderen Kreisen oder Elementen überschneiden, wodurch gemeinsame und verschiedene Teile der Daten definiert und analysiert werden können
OperationenEuler-Kreise unterstützen Join-, Schnitt- und Differenzoperationen, sodass Sie verschiedene Manipulationen an Daten und Mengen durchführen können

Praktische Anwendung von Euler-Kreisen in verschiedenen Branchen

1. Marketing und Werbung:

Mithilfe von Euler-Kreisen können Sie die Marktsegmentierung visualisieren, Zielgruppenüberschneidungen ermitteln und die Effektivität von Werbekampagnen messen. Zum Beispiel können Euler-Kreise zeigen, welche Kundengruppen an denselben Produkten oder Dienstleistungen interessiert sind, um die effektivsten Wege zur Förderung zu bestimmen.

2. Informationsmodellierung:

In der Informatik werden Euler-Kreise verwendet, um Beziehungen zwischen verschiedenen Entitäten zu modellieren. Sie können beispielsweise Verbindungen zwischen Datenbanken, Systemen oder Softwarekomponenten anzeigen. Eulers Kreise helfen, die Struktur und die Beziehungen zwischen den verschiedenen Elementen des Informationssystems besser zu verstehen.

3. Biologie und Genetik:

In der Genetik werden Euler-Kreise verwendet, um überlappende genetische Mutationen zu untersuchen. Hier helfen Eulers Kreise, die allgemeinen Merkmale genomischer Daten zu bestimmen und Verbindungen zwischen verschiedenen genetischen Varianten aufzudecken.

4. Statistik und Forschung:

Dies sind nur einige Beispiele dafür, wie Euler Kreise in verschiedenen Branchen verwendet werden können. Sie helfen dabei, komplexe Informationen zu strukturieren und zu visualisieren, wodurch sie verständlicher und für Analyse und Entscheidungsfindung zugänglicher werden.